<h3>What is a Macro-Level Approach in Sociology?</h3>
The <em><u>macro-level approach</u></em> or theory assesses how the entire society or community interacts, usually between the components such as people and the environments.
Similarly, <u>Structural </u><u>Functionalism</u> is one of the <em><u>Macro-Level</u></em> Approaches that focus on society and its components.
Given that Durkheim focused on the way each segment of society does its part, as members of a team, this is an example of Structural Functionalism.
Hence, in this case, it is concluded that Durkheim used <em><u>Structural Functionalism</u></em> to understand his study, a form of <em><u>Macro-Level approach</u></em>.
